The Assistant Director of Engineering supports the Director of Engineering in overseeing all aspects of the hotel’s engineering and maintenance operations. This role is responsible for ensuring the safe, efficient, and cost‑effective operation of the property while upholding the highest standards of service, safety, and regulatory compliance.
Lead, supervise, train, and schedule Engineering team members in accordance with service standards, safety protocols, and operational procedures.
Implement and manage preventative maintenance programs to ensure timely repair and optimal performance of all building systems, equipment, and guestroom facilities.
Ensure full compliance with local authority regulations, including life‑safety standards.
Inspect, test, and certify emergency and safety systems in accordance with brand standards and legal requirements.
Respond promptly and effectively to alarms, emergencies, and guest requests, ensuring appropriate follow‑up and resolution.
Support capital projects, renovations, and sustainability or energy‑conservation initiatives.
Review guest feedback and event evaluations to identify, address, and prevent engineering‑related issues.
Actively participate in and support the hotel’s Safety Committee and other operational programs.
Perform additional duties as assigned by management.
Minimum of 5 years of progressive engineering or facilities management experience within the hospitality industry.
Degree, diploma, or equivalent required; technical or engineering degree preferred.
Strong working knowledge of HVAC, electrical, plumbing, boiler operations, and general building maintenance.
